Trap Creek Campground is a charming camping area located along Highway 21 in Idaho. This campground offers a range of amenities to make your camping experience enjoyable. With 20 campsites available, visitors can expect basic facilities such as picnic tables, fire rings, and vault toilets. However, it is important to note that there is no potable water at the campground, so campers should come prepared with their own supply.

Reservations are not accepted at Trap Creek Campground, and sites are available on a first-come, first-served basis. Therefore, it is advisable to arrive early, especially during peak seasons, to secure a spot. The best time to visit this camping area is during the summer months when the weather is pleasant and conducive for outdoor activities like hiking, fishing, and wildlife viewing.

While staying at Trap Creek Campground, campers should be cautious of bears and other wildlife in the area. Proper food storage and trash disposal are essential to prevent any unwanted interactions. Additionally, visitors should be mindful of fire safety and follow all regulations set by the campground.
